What Makes It Great

The crown jewel of the Lavaredo Ultra Trail, this 120-kilometer loop departs Cortina d'Ampezzo at 11pm and races through the night across rocky Dolomite passes. Runners arrive at the iconic Tre Cime di Lavaredo at sunrise before looping back through rifugios and high alpine terrain to Cortina. With 5,800 meters of climbing, a 30-hour time limit, and one of the most recognizable landscapes in trail running, it stands among Europe's most prestigious long-distance mountain ultras.

Race Highlights

11pm midnight start
Runners depart Cortina by headlamp, navigating rocky Dolomite terrain through the night before reaching the Tre Cime at sunrise
Tre Cime di Lavaredo at dawn
The route passes Italy's most iconic rock formation at first light — one of the most photographed moments in European ultra running
5,800m of alpine climbing
Over 120km through high passes and ridge traverses in the UNESCO World Heritage Dolomites, with rocky technical terrain throughout
19th edition in 2026
Held annually since 2007, the race takes place in Cortina d'Ampezzo — the 2026 Winter Olympics host city
Elite international field
Ben Dhiman's 2025 course record of 11:49:16 placed him under 12 hours — only the second man ever to achieve that mark on the course

Dogs Allowed

Animals are prohibited from accompanying competing athletes on course (leads to immediate disqualification). Spectators and crew bringing leashed dogs to aid stations are not explicitly prohibited.

No on-site camping available

Crew Access Points

Pacer Rules

No Pacers Allowed

Crew Rules

  • One crew person permitted per athlete at Cimabanche (66km) in the designated area, with consent of the aid station head
  • One crew person permitted per athlete at Rifugio Col Gallina (95km) in the designated area
  • No crew access at Ospitale (18km), Passo Tre Croci (28km), Misurina (43km), Malga Ra Stua (75km), Passo Giau (103km), and Rifugio Croda da Lago (110km)

High Altitude

Course traverses multiple passes above 2,000m in the Dolomites — altitude effects possible

Lightning/Thunderstorm Risk

Afternoon and evening thunderstorms are common in late June on exposed Dolomite ridgelines

Cold/Hypothermia Risk

Nighttime temperatures can drop near freezing at altitude even in late June — mandatory warm layers required

Gear Rules

Trekking poles allowed

Required Gear

  • Race backpack (Must carry all mandatory equipment)
  • Long-sleeved sweater
  • Long trousers or tights
  • Hat or bandana
  • Warm and waterproof gloves
  • Water reserve (At least 1 litre)
  • Beaker (Minimum 15cl — no disposable cups provided at aid stations)
  • Emergency thermal blanket (Minimum 2.00m x 1.40m)
  • Whistle
  • Mobile phone (Must be switched on with emergency numbers stored)
  • Waterproof jacket with integrated hood (Waterproof membrane (e.g. Gore-Tex), minimum 10,000 Schmerber rating)
  • Headlamp with spare batteries (Or two headlamps with batteries)
  • Footwear appropriate for Dolomite terrain (Suitable for stones, rocks, and gravel)
  • Own cutlery and food containers (No disposable cutlery, beakers, or plates provided at aid stations)
  • Energy bars or solid food
  • At least €20 cash (For purchasing food/drink at mountain huts)
  • Elastic bandages for dressings

Recommended Gear

  • Waterproof trousers
  • Mineral salts
  • Sunglasses
  • Warm long-sleeved sweatshirt
  • Sunscreen
  • Third layer (fleece or quilted jacket) (Recommended for particularly cold conditions)
